Immunolocalization of alpha and beta chains of human chorionic gonadotropin, placental lactogen and pregnancy-specific beta-glycoprotein in term placenta by a touch preparation method
Abstract
Touch preparations of human placenta yield cells retaining antigenic reactivity to immunoperoxidase stains for alpha and beta chains of human chorionic gonadotropin, placental lactogen, and pregnancy-specific beta glycoprotein. This method is a rapid and simple alternative to conventional frozen and paraffin-embedded sections for detection of placental peptides.
